Meanwell IRM-02-15

Availability:
In stock
SKU
IRM-02-15
$42.63
Manufacturer Part Number
IRM-02-15
STOCK NO
100-014928
For technical specifications or any clarifications,please contact us via Call/WhatsApp/E-mail